Abstract
			the Endometrium Itself Has Excellent Tolerance and is Used in in Vitro Fertilization-Embryo Transfer Technology to Help Improve the Success of Embryo Implantation. Diseases That Affect the Tolerance of the Endometrium Include Uterine Fibroids, Adenomyosis, Endometriosis, Polycystic Ovary Syndrome and the Like. in Recent Years, Relevant Medical Experts and Scholars Have Carried out a Lot of Research on the Uterine Tolerance, and the Related Factors Affecting the Endometrial Capacity Are Taken as the Main Investigation Content, and Different Evaluation Methods Are Adopted, But An Endometrial Receptor Assessment Method Has Not Been Proposed in the Current Clinical Situation.
